Re: Nursing or Physician Assistant?

Personally, I think would choose the nurse path. Guess being a nurse for 20 years does that to ya. I work LTC, and I see many of the same residents day in and day out. I see the changes from day to day, and know my rezzies pretty well, and notice any changes, thus pass it on to the MD. True, I work alternate weekends, but that is part of MY job description. There are jobs that do not entail weekends, 3 shifts, etc.

This is just a start, of course. Someone else is sure to add to the list.
